Talk about disrespect.
The Detroit Lions have won seven of their last eight games to surge to first place in the NFC North, but they don't have a player ranked in the top five at their position in fan balloting for the Pro Bowl.
Dallas Cowboys rookies Ezekiel Elliott and Dak Prescott are the top two vote-getters in the league, and five quarterbacks rank among the top 10 players overall.

But while the Lions are tied for the third-best record in the NFC, behind the Cowboys and Seattle Seahawks, the only Lion represented in the positional top five are of the "ex" variety: Ndamukong Suh at defensive tackle (first) and Cliff Avril at defensive end (third).
